Responsibilities
Commercial Contracts
- Manage legal risk in commercial relationships with:
- Suppliers for goods and services (non-stock)
- Good for resale (stock suppliers)
- Including significant tenders, contracts, and disputes
- Draft and negotiate a wide range of complex commercial contracts, including:
- Intragroup agreements
- Logistics, warehousing, and fulfilment
- Supply of goods and services
- Technology and software
- Non-disclosure agreements (NDAs)
- Support contract lifecycle management (renewals, updates, dispute avoidance)
- Advise on contract structure and risks aligned with commercial strategy for business teams
- Develop and ensure compliance with templates, standard terms, and playbooks
Legal Advisory & Risk Management
- Provide expert legal support for:
- Strategic business-critical projects
- Ad hoc legal queries across commercial law issues
- Work closely with colleagues across the Kingfisher Group and external counsel in a cost-efficient, targeted manner
- Ensure risks are escalated and managed to enable optimal commercial decision-making
Governance, Compliance & Regulatory Support
- Ensure data protection compliance in contractual relationships
- Provide legal support and advice on data protection issues
- Advise on regulatory law (including competition and consumer)
- Support brand protection (intellectual property)
Additional Duties
- Identify innovative methods to achieve process efficiencies
- Support dispute management (pre-litigation) and assist the legal team as needed
- Provide training to Screwfix teams on:
- Contract risk
- Legal compliance
- Critical legal processes
Requirements
Qualifications & Experience
- UK-qualified solicitor with 4+ years’ post-qualification experience (PQE)
- Proven track record in private practice and/or in-house on commercial law matters impacting an FMCG business
- Expertise in contract law with:
- Superlative drafting and negotiation skills
- Experience across broad, complex commercial contracts
- Strong knowledge of data protection law and information governance
- Desirable: In-depth experience in competition and regulatory law
- Excellent written and oral communication, adaptable to different audiences
- Ability to balance legal risk with business priorities
- Strong influencing skills, with a focus on clarifying complex concepts in plain English for stakeholders
- Proven ability to negotiate (both contentious and non-contentious) with counterparties
